October Results RoundUp

October was a busy month for racing and various Cantabs crews had successes to report every weekend.

The first weekend in October brought the Rob Roy Small Boats Head, in which there were 17 Cantabs entries, across 1x, 2x and 2-. Whilst many rowers were seeking simply to gain experience in small boats racing, there were wins for David Richardson (MasD.1x CRA), Andrew Morley and Nicola Pearson (Mixed.MasC/D.2x CRA), juniors Lilith Scott and Freya Coetzee-Clark Cantabs (W.IM3.2x CRA) and Sue Hakenbeck (W.Nov.1x CRA).

The following weekend, some of the men’s and women’s senior squads went to the Bedford Autumn Fours & Small Boats Head. The men entered two events (IM1.4+ and IM1.4-), winning both, with the IM1.4- finishing as the second fastest crew in all boat classes. The women entered W.IM3.4+ and won, helping to make the excursion in very wet conditions seem worthwhile!

Juniors Millie Perrin and Eve Beere spent the day in London at Pairs Head and raced with aplomb on the Tideway course to finish second in the W.J18.2- category, a mere 0.43s behind the winners!  Some photos here.

Eleven Cantabs crews raced in the Rob Roy Autumn Head on 19th October. The Senior Women’s squad’s W.IM2.4+ crews were the two fastest womens IVs of the day and there were category wins for juniors in W.Nov.4x and J15.4x+.

On the same weekend, the Senior Men’s 4- raced at the British Championships in Nottingham. They placed 31st out of 40 entries but won the F-Final, improving on their time-trial position and beating three decent Molesey crews. The winning crew contained half of the GB eight that won gold at the World Championships earlier in the year and overall the event provided good experience against some very strong opposition.

On the last weekend of the month, there was the opportunity for racing experience over longer distances than the Cam can offer. Six Cantabs crews raced at Huntingdon Head, where the Senior Women won both the W.IM2.4+ & the W.IM3.4+ categories.

The Senior Men went slightly further afield and braved some rough conditions in Henley at the Upper Thames Fours and Small Boats Head. After some drop-outs due to injuries, four crews raced; the highlight was a win for the IM1 4-, which was a good result in a high quality event. Photos are online here.
